RSUST School Fees Schedule
ACCEPTANCE FEE₦ 35,000 Flat rate for all newly admitted students fresh STUDENTS INDIGENES/NON-INDIGENES This depends on the department but it is between ₦80,000 – ₦100,000 per student returning STUDENTS₦ 53,000 (Indigenes) ₦ 63,000 (Non-Indigenes)
